December 25, 2023 - Drug Problem
Officers responded to a call at the Snoqualmie Safeway regarding a suspect using narcotics in a vehicle. Officers arrived on scene and were able to locate the vehicle. As officers approached, they noticed that the driver appeared to be sleeping and saw possible drugs and drug paraphernalia on and around the driver. An officer contacted the driver, who woke up and showed numerous signs of drug use. The officer detained and identified the driver, who denied having any narcotics. After checking the name of the driver, dispatch notified the officer that the driver had multiple warrants out of Snohomish County. The officer placed the driver under arrest and conducted a search of the driver which yielded a large amount of cash, as well as multiple driver’s licenses and bank cards that did not belong to the suspect. The officer had the vehicle towed and had the suspect transported to Snoqualmie Valley Hospital for a medical evaluation before being booked into the South Correctional Entity. Officers are still investigating possible additional charges.
December 26, 2023 - Suspicious Activity
Dispatch alerted officers to a theft at the Nike store at the North Bend Outlet Mall. A male and female suspect stole multiple pairs of shoes and left the store in a silver SUV that was seen heading toward I-90. An officer positioned himself just north of the I-90 and SR 18 intersection and saw a silver SUV exit the highway and immediately get back on. The officer saw the driver of the vehicle which matched the male suspect's description from the Nike theft. The officer attempted a traffic stop, but the vehicle began driving at a high rate of speed to elude the officer, who was restricted from pursuing. The officer went to Nike and spoke with employees who were able to identify the male suspect who had stolen from the store numerous times before. Officers reviewed footage of the theft and were able to confirm the identity of the male suspect. Charges have been forwarded for Theft in the Third Degree.

December 28, 2023 - Suspicious Activity
Dispatch alerted officers to a suspicious circumstance call at the North Bend Outlet Mall. An area check was requested by mall security because a repeat shoplifter was seen with a female who was possibly intoxicated at a store. An officer located the shoplifter and contacted him. He provided the officers with a driver’s license, but there were discrepancies and the officers detained him for further questioning. Officers also located the suspect’s car which had a temporary tag on it which came back to a citizen who was listed as being the victim of fraud and identity theft. Officers also saw opened mail in the vehicle belonging to various individuals. Officers used a fingerprint scanner to identify the suspect, which indicated the suspect lied about his identity to officers. Additionally, the suspect had numerous warrants and prior felony convictions for identity theft. Officers booked him into King County Jail for his warrants and the vehicle was towed to be searched for additional evidence.

December 31, 2023 - Theft in Progress
Dispatch alerted officers to a theft in progress at the North Bend Outlet Mall, with a male and female suspect running from the Sunglass Hut to Nike with 20+ sets of stolen sunglasses in a tote bag. One officer arrived at the Sunglass Hut and looked at security camera footage of the theft while additional officers went to Nike to locate the suspects. Officers located the suspects and detained them. An officer also located the car that they were using and found a third suspect in the driver’s seat actively using fentanyl. The officer detained the third suspect and saw a tote bag in the back of the vehicle which matched what the suspects used to carry the stolen sunglasses. The driver agreed to get the tote bag out of the vehicle and give it to the officer. The bag contained 12 pairs of stolen glasses valued at $3,760. The driver also gave a second bag which contained three pairs of stolen glasses valued at $869. An employee was able to positively identify the two suspects detained at Nike as the suspects who stole the glasses. Two suspects were subsequently charged with Organized Retail Theft. The driver was charged with Using a Controlled Substance.
